    Hi
    i submitted this bug to fforde from Moving Picutres intitially, he looked into it and said it was a issue with mediaportal and to post it here

    Bascially, under some conditions, if you try to get into movingpictures - choose all movies, you are sent back to Basic Home, and the topbar no longer displays.

    Here is how to reproduce

    Load Mediaportal in Window with Hotbar enabled ( i have the setting autosize window mode to skin dimensions enabled )
    Go to myVideos, Play Something
    in TopBar, Click Home (the video should be still playing, minimised)
    Go into Moving Pictures (this part works)
    Choose All Movies - you are now sent back to basic Home, also the topbar is no longer working etc which is unexpected

    I can confirm what mastyman is saying, it is not difficult to reproduce and it is reproducable with any plugin, not just Moving Pictures. While stepping through the code it was as if the Moving Pictures skin was loaded but not the plugin itself. OnPageLoad was never hit and when the click on the facade occurs the OnAction method of Moving Pictures is never called.

    Again this can be reproduced with any plugin.
